Output 6e60426922639c3f300e947dc0c615c8143b20bda9159757fed90b6b528de803:1

value
507560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6cfaa3a289e3e8dfd7b76a82ef157fb883039a99 OP_EQUAL
address
3BdF9yhBZzPgjcc1PTpaevbU5kP2a3rtsS
transaction
6e60426922639c3f300e947dc0c615c8143b20bda9159757fed90b6b528de803
spent
true